Sa’adu Zungur University (SAZU), Bauchi, has officially published the complete academic calendar for the 2025/2026 academic session. The schedule outlines activities for all undergraduate students, including resumption dates, registrations, lecture periods, examinations, and holiday breaks.

Overview of SAZU 2025/2026 Academic Session

The 2025/2026 academic year runs from December 2025 to October 2026, divided into two semesters:

  • First Semester: Begins on 1 December 2025 and ends with a four-week break in April 2026.
  • Second Semester: Starts on 13 April 2026 and ends with a long break beginning late July 2026.

The calendar includes key academic activities, examinations, matriculation, and national and religious public holidays.

FIRST SEMESTER

First Semester Academic Schedule

The first semester includes registration, lectures, GST exams, main examinations, and breaks.

First Semester Key Dates (2025/2026)

ActivityDateDuration
Resumption & RegistrationMon 1 Dec – Sun 14 Dec 20252 weeks
Late RegistrationMon 15 Dec – Fri 19 Dec 20255 days
Lectures (All UG Students)Mon 1 Dec 2025 – Fri 20 Feb 202612 weeks
Christmas BreakThu 25 – Fri 26 Dec 20252 days
New Year HolidayThu 1 Jan 20261 day
Matriculation & OrientationWed 7 Jan 20261 day
GST ExaminationMon 23 – Sat 28 Feb 20261 week
Main ExaminationsMon 2 – Sat 14 Mar 20262 weeks
Ed-el-FitrThu 19 – Fri 20 Mar 20262 days
Semester BreakMon 16 Mar – Sun 12 Apr 20264 weeks
Good Friday & Easter MondayFri 3 – Mon 6 Apr 20262 days

Important Notes for First Semester

  • Registration takes place during the first two weeks of December.
  • Lectures last for 12 consecutive weeks, excluding public holidays.
  • GST exams come before the main examination period.
  • A four-week semester break includes Ed-el-Fitr and Easter holidays.

SECOND SEMESTER

Second Semester Academic Schedule

The second semester begins after the semester break and includes lectures, GST exams, main examinations, and the end-of-session vacation.

Second Semester Key Dates (2025/2026)

ActivityDateDuration
Resumption & RegistrationMon 13 – Sat 18 Apr 20261 week
Lectures (All UG Students)Mon 13 Apr – Fri 3 Jul 202612 weeks
Ed-el-KabirWed 27 – Thu 28 May 20262 days
Democracy DayFri 12 Jun 20261 day
GST ExaminationMon 6 – Fri 10 Jul 20261 week
Main ExaminationsMon 13 – Sat 25 Jul 20262 weeks
End-of-Session BreakMon 27 Jul – Sun 18 Oct 202612 weeks
Independence DayThu 1 Oct 20261 day

Important Notes for Second Semester

  • Lectures run for 12 weeks from mid-April to early July.
  • Students observe short breaks for Ed-el-Kabir and Democracy Day.
  • Main examinations take place in July, followed by a long end-of-session holiday.
